RISKS & ASSUMPTIONS

Top Risks

Token consumption and high API costs

Frequent inline AI explanations can consume significant prompt/completion tokens, impacting profit margins if not capped effectively.

SEV 4
Academic PDF layout complexity

Multi-column academic PDFs with complex charts often break text parsing engines, degrading the quality of inline highlighting and AI selection.

SEV 4
Retention drop-off once immediate research ends

Users may subscribe only for the duration of a specific course or heavy research phase and churn afterward.

What's the difference between "overall score" and "validation score"?

Overall score is a composite across six dimensions — pain, urgency, willingness to pay, market size, defensibility, and execution ease — designed to give a single number for triage. Validation score is narrower: it asks "how cleanly does the same signal repeat across independent sources?" An opportunity can score high on overall but lower on validation when one or two large discussions dominate the evidence; conversely, validation can be high on a smaller-overall idea where the signal is consistent but the addressable market is modest.
